uA709 Operational Amplifier IC DIP-14
uA709 Operational Amplifier IC DIP-14 is High Performance General Purpose Op Amp for Analog Circuits is a classic general-purpose operational amplifier featuring high-impedance differential inputs and a low-impedance output. Manufactured using silicon monolithic technology, it offers low offset and low drift characteristics for stable analog signal processing. The device includes external frequency compensation terminals for improved stability under various feedback and load conditions. Its DIP-14 through-hole package makes it easy to use in prototyping, educational projects, audio amplifiers, filters, and signal conditioning circuits. The uA709C version is designed for commercial applications operating from 0°C to 70°C.

Specifications
| Parameter | Details |
| Product Type | General Purpose Operational Amplifier IC |
| Model | uA709C |
| Series | uA709C |
| Amplifier Type | Operational Amplifier |
| Technology | Bipolar Silicon |
| Input Type | Differential Input |
| Output Type | Single Output |
| Supply Voltage | ±9V to ±15V |
| Maximum Supply Voltage | ±18V |
| Differential Input Voltage (Max.) | ±5V |
| Common Mode Input Range (Typical) | ±10V |
| Voltage Gain (Typical) | 45V/mV |
| Input Resistance (Typical) | 250kΩ |
| Output Resistance (Typical) | 150Ω |
| Input Offset Voltage (Typical) | 2mV |
| Input Bias Current (Typical) | 0.3µA |
| Input Offset Current (Typical) | 100nA |
| Common Mode Rejection Ratio (Typical) | 90dB |
| Peak To Peak Output Swing (Typical) | 28V |
| Power Dissipation (Max.) | 200mW |
| Frequency Compensation | External |
| Operating Temperature | 0°C to +70°C |
| Storage Temperature | -65°C to +150°C |
| Package Type | DIP-14 |
| Mounting Type | Through Hole |

Pin Configuration
| Pin Number | Pin Name | Function/Description |
|---|---|---|
| 1 | N.C. | No internal connection. |
| 2 | N.C. | No internal connection. |
| 3 | FREQ COMP B | Frequency compensation terminal B. |
| 4 | IN – | Inverting input terminal. |
| 5 | IN + | Non-inverting input terminal. |
| 6 | VCC – | Negative power supply terminal. |
| 7 | N.C. | No internal connection. |
| 8 | N.C. | No internal connection. |
| 9 | OUT FREQ COMP | Output frequency compensation terminal. |
| 10 | OUT | Amplifier output terminal. |
| 11 | VCC + | Positive power supply terminal. |
| 12 | FREQ COMP A | Frequency compensation terminal A. |
| 13 | N.C. | No internal connection. |
| 14 | N.C. | No internal connection. |
